Another potter here in the US shared this, so I can't take credit for it, but she uses a rechargeable caulk gun as an extruder. Depending on how often you make handles/coils it is time saver as well as a hand saver. Sharon Hoppe uses a Milwaukee 20oz tube caulk gun and uses a piece of plastic at the die end, between the die and cap, to keep the leftover clay soft.     May I ask what depth are your rolling guides and do you always use the same depth?

    • @bluebirdpotteryjps2251
      @bluebirdpotteryjps2251  ปีที่แล้ว

      My guide sticks are 9mm. I start off with 9mm, but then I'll round a little without the guide sticks. Between 8mm and 7mm are my thickness, but for a beginner, 9mm. The more you do, the more you feel you can go thinner.
